POSITION OVERVIEW:
Indiegogo is in search of a Chief Technology Officer (CTO) to lead our Product, Design, and Engineering teams. As the CTO, you will drive our product and technology strategy, balancing commercial, strategic, and operational needs to enhance the crowdfunding experience for millions of users. This role will report to the CEO and be a part of the Executive Leadership Team. 
YOU WILL:
  • Own the Product & Technology roadmap aligned to Indiegogo’s long-term strategy, translating the vision into short and long-term goals and deliverables. 
  • Drive product-led growth and build features and initiatives that have measurable commercial impact
  • Optimize operations and Software Development Lifecycle processes for an efficient and effective engineering team, both onshore and offshore 
  • Maintain a philosophy and strategy around tech debt, platform stability, cybersecurity, data privacy compliance, and other infrastructure-related areas 
  • Lead the BI and Data platform team to enable easy and self-serve access to ensure data-driven decisions by stakeholders across the company 
  • Recruit, mentor, and manage a high-performing, cross-functional team of engineers, product managers, and designers 
  • Foster a collaborative, innovative, and highly outcome-oriented culture of action and accountability 
  • Partner closely with cross-functional teams, including Sales, Marketing, Finance, and Trust/Safety to ensure alignment and successful execution of company initiatives  
  • Effectively communicate technology strategies and decisions to both technical and non-technical stakeholders
YOU HAVE:
  • At least 15 years of experience in the technology industry
  • Proven track record in senior leadership roles with responsibility for both Engineering and Product Management teams in a growth-stage environment
  • Experience defining and executing product-led growth initiatives, with real revenue impact under your leadership 
  • Experience leading nearshore, offshore, or globally distributed Engineering teams 
  • Experience managing dev-ops, cybersecurity, data privacy compliance, and other infrastructure / non-commercial technical functions 
  • Demonstrated ability to hire, train, and lead high-performing, high-impact teams 
  • Strong technical proficiency in open-source technologies and common cloud platforms with a preference for Ruby on Rails, GCP & AWS
  • Strong strategic thinking, problem-solving, and decision-making capabilities; Acts as an owner and thrives in a dynamic, fast-paced environment
